Description: |
"Dreams and Shadows" is an extraordinary tour de horizon of the new Middle East, with on-the-ground reportage of the ideas and movements driving change across the region--and the obstacles they confront. |
Synopsis: |
The transformation of the Middle East is an issue that will absorb - and challenge - the world for generations to come. Dreams and Shadows attempts to understand the sweeping political and cultural changes that have occurred there in recent decades. Drawing on 35 years of reporting in over 20 countries - through wars, revolutions, uprisings and the birth of new democracy movements - award-winning journalist and Middle East expert Robin Wright has created a masterpiece of reporter's art and a work of profound and enduring insight. |
